Synopsis

Like Primer, this low-profile sci-fi thriller accomplishes a lot with little. Sam Rockwell plays a lonely spaceman in the last year of his stint on a lunar outpost. He is all alone, save for the company of GERTY, a HAL-like talking computer, and whomever else his fraying psyche conjures up. "A mesmerizing mindbender" (Rolling Stone). Filmed during a major writer's strike, this feature debut from director Duncan Jones (son of David "The Man Who Fell to Earth" Bowie) takes advantage of great, but underemployed tech talent, like production designer Tony Noble (Oliver Twist) and composer Clint Mansell (Requiem for a Dream).

Duncan Jones---Great Britian---2009---97 mins.
